Small Cigars vs. Cigarettes: Breaking Down the Differences
At first glance, small cigars and cigarettes might seem like two peas in a pod—they’re both handheld, portable, and deliver a tobacco fix. However, upon closer inspection, the differences are as intriguing as they are important. Understanding these differences is key to appreciating why small cigars have become a beloved alternative.
Size and Construction
Cigarettes are typically mass-produced, with paper wrapping and a filter tip to help reduce harshness. Small cigars, on the other hand, are wrapped in tobacco leaf or a similar material that resembles the wrapper of a traditional cigar. This gives them a richer flavor profile and a smoother smoke, even though they might be experienced in a shorter duration compared to full-sized cigars.

8. How do I properly store small cigars?
To preserve their flavor and moisture, store small cigars in a humidor or a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Proper storage ensures a consistent smoking experience every time.
